543.0. ""Unknown Error" from OBM SET operation" by GUCCI::DMCCLOUD (Dennis McCloud - SOA ANC) Mon Apr 20 1992 12:05

    Recently while setting up one of the new DECconcentrator 500s with
    out-of-band management I noticed that the message that you get
    when attempting to do a SET operation without enabling the
    update switch is "unknown error".  A suggestion would be to give
    the user an informative message like "Set operation not allowed -
    enable update switch and retry operation".
    
    I was attempting to set the IP address from the OBM port and had
    thrown the hardware switch but had not turned the update switch
    option ON from the SET menu.
